How does the AppliedReview adware get on your machine

Adware software usually comes on the Mac with free software. In many cases, it comes without the user’s knowledge. Therefore, many users aren’t even aware that their MAC system has been hijacked by PUPs and adware. Please follow the easy rules in order to protect your MAC system from adware and potentially unwanted applications: don’t install any suspicious applications, read the user agreement and select only the Custom, Manual or Advanced installation mode, don’t rush to click the Next button. Also, always try to find a review of the program on the Web. Be careful and attentive!

Delete questionable software using the Finder

Check out the Finder (Applications section) to see all installed applications. If you see any unknown and suspicious applications, they are the ones you need to uninstall.

Open Finder and click “Applications”.

applications

Carefully browse through the list of installed programs and get rid of all suspicious and unknown software.

After you’ve found anything suspicious that may be the AppliedReview adware or other PUP (potentially unwanted program), then right click this program and choose “Move to Trash”. Once complete, Empty Trash.

Delete AppliedReview adware from Mozilla Firefox

The Firefox reset will remove the unwanted AppliedReview ads, modified preferences, extensions and security settings. Your saved bookmarks, form auto-fill information and passwords won’t be cleared or changed.

First, run the Mozilla Firefox and click Mozilla Firefox menu button button. It will display the drop-down menu on the right-part of the browser. Further, press the Help button (Mozilla Firefox help button) as shown on the screen below.

Firefox settings menu

In the Help menu, select the “Troubleshooting Information” option. Another way to open the “Troubleshooting Information” screen – type “about:support” in the internet browser adress bar and press Enter. It will display the “Troubleshooting Information” page as on the image below. In the upper-right corner of this screen, click the “Refresh Firefox” button.
Firefox troubleshooting info window

It will open the confirmation prompt. Further, click the “Refresh Firefox” button. The Firefox will start a procedure to fix your problems that caused by the AppliedReview adware software. When, it is complete, click the “Finish” button.

Delete AppliedReview from Safari

By resetting Safari internet browser you restore your browser settings to its default state. This is first when troubleshooting problems that might have been caused by AppliedReview .

Run Safari web browser. Next, select Preferences from the Safari menu.

choose Preferences

First, click the “Security” icon. Here, select “Block pop-up windows”. It will block some types of popups.

Now, click the “Extensions” icon. Look for dubious plugins on left panel, choose it, then press the “Uninstall” button. Most important to remove all suspicious extensions from Safari.

Once complete, check your start page and search engine settings. Click “General” tab. Make sure that the “Homepage” field contains the website you want or is empty.

safari general tab

Make sure that the “Search engine” setting shows your preferred search engine. In some versions of Safari, this setting is in the “Search” tab.

Remove AppliedReview adware software from Chrome

If your Google Chrome internet browser is affected by AppliedReview, it may be necessary to completely reset your web-browser program to its default settings.

First run the Google Chrome. Next, click the button in the form of three horizontal dots (Google Chrome menu button).

It will open the Google Chrome menu. Select More Tools, then click Extensions. Carefully browse through the list of installed extensions. If the list has the addon signed with “Installed by enterprise policy” or “Installed by your administrator”, then complete the following steps: Remove Chrome extensions installed by enterprise policy.

Open the Chrome menu once again. Further, click the option named “Settings”.

open Chrome settings

The web-browser will show the settings screen. Another way to display the Google Chrome’s settings – type chrome://settings in the web-browser adress bar and press Enter

Scroll down to the bottom of the page and click the “Advanced” link. Now scroll down until the “Reset” section is visible, as shown on the image below and press the “Reset settings to their original defaults” button.

Chrome settings reset link

The Chrome will open the confirmation dialog box as shown in the following example.

Google Chrome settings reset dialog

You need to confirm your action, press the “Reset” button. The internet browser will start the process of cleaning. Once it’s finished, the internet browser’s settings including home page, search provider by default and new tab page back to the values that have been when the Google Chrome was first installed on your MAC system.
